Smart access card

A hands-free device is an electronic device that can be used to unlock your vehicle or switch on the lights. It is programmed to ensure that it is constantly communicating with your car, and its minimalist case conceals a complex electronics core. The hands-free card has been one of the most innovative innovations by Renault, and its technology is constantly evolving.

It all began in 2001. When Renault was about to launch Laguna II, a saloon that was meant to embody the 'lifestyle' car of the 21st century, designers were looking for innovative new features. They wanted to shorten the time in the workshop and provide drivers with numerous benefits.

They came up with a method where the hands-free card could serve as a replacement for keys, and developed a special car key that could hold data about the vehicle and its owner. It was a kind of car passport, which stores the vehicle's serial number and registration information, as well as details about the owner, the vehicle such as mileage, as well as the pressure of tires. It also has a feature that lets you remotely lock your car when you are not nearby.

The first generation of hands-free cards was a huge success and were featured on more than two-thirds of Renault vehicles. Since then, they've been improved and optimised. Recent technological advancements have made them easier to operate. However, despite the fact that smartphones now seem to be poised to replace them, there's still no sign of the hands-free card falling out of use.

In the meantime, the hands-free card has become a standard in Renault's product line-up, and is now standard in all cars except for the Clio V. It can be used to open doors, lock and unlock the trunk, and also to turn on the interior lighting.
